Full Job Description
Job Title: Operational Excellence Engineer

The Operational Excellence Engineer is a high-energy, tactical role designed for a hands-on engineer who thrives on solving problems where the work happens. You will be the primary execution resource for the Director of Operational Excellence, serving as the "boots on the ground" to implement process improvement activities supporting the Annual Cost Excellence (ACE) program. This role is intended for a self-starter who prefers the production floor to a conference room. The mission is simple: take improvement ideas and engineering intent and turn them into repeatable, shop-floor execution through Lean methods, standard work, and hands-on problem solving.

Principle Duties / Responsibilities:
  • Identify, execute, and sustain site-level hard and soft cost-saving initiatives supporting the Annual Cost Excellence (ACE) program
  • Serve as the primary site-level execution resource for Operational Excellence initiatives
  • Collaborate with engineering teams to review methods of manufacture and recommend practical improvements
  • Develop, test, and introduce improved manufacturing processes into full-scale production environments
  • Conduct process development activities including experiments, trials, and Design of Experiments (DOE)
  • Support and execute process validation and qualification activities (IQ, OQ, PQ, MSA)
  • Provide hands-on technical support and training to production teams for machining and secondary processes
  • Create, document, and maintain setup sheets, standard work, and work instructions
  • Facilitate Kaizen events, Time Studies, Value Stream Mapping, and A3 problem-solving activities
  • Serve as the site lead for Training Within Industry (TWI)
  • Leverage 3D printing to design and deploy fixtures, tooling, and shop-floor aids
  • Execute required EPICOR ERP transactions to support manufacturing and improvement activities
  • Maintain site-level trackers, dashboards, and cost-savings documentation
  • Adhere to Tyber Medical safety requirements and OSHA standards
  • Work in compliance with cGMP, QMS requirements, SOPs, SWIs, and Good Documentation Practices (GDP)
  • Other duties as assigned.
